How to prepare for a job interview at Platinum Recruitment Consultancy
✨Know Your Ingredients
Familiarise yourself with seasonal ingredients and menu items that are popular in the area. Being able to discuss how you would incorporate local produce into dishes will show your passion for cooking and your understanding of the role.
✨Showcase Your Leadership Skills
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a team in a kitchen before. Whether it’s managing a busy service or training new staff, demonstrating your leadership experience will be key to impressing the interviewers.
✨Emphasise Your Adaptability
In a fast-paced kitchen, things can change quickly. Be ready to share instances where you’ve adapted to unexpected challenges, whether it’s a last-minute menu change or a sudden rush of customers.
✨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ions about the kitchen's operations, team dynamics, and seasonal menu planning.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if the environment is the right fit for you.
